Turkih scholar and writer Fethullah Gulen criticized pro-government media outlets for making up false stories while trying to justify slanderous remarks of senior officials. Gulen insisted that there is no place to lies in the heart and mind of true believer. Referring to false stories published in the pro-government press, Gülen stated that those who spread these lies through the media are committing more serious sins because false stories reach much wider audience, which leads to circulation and further spread of lies in society. Gülen, who has inspired a worldwide religious network referred to as ‘Hizmet movement, which defends peace and tolerance through dialogue and education, has been target of a government-sponsored smear campaign that is claimed to be harsher than the ones seen in past military coup periods.
